Transponder codes

A transponder code is a four-digit code that is used to identify an aircraft. Its function is to assist Air Traffic Control identify the aircraft, and ensure that it doesn't get lost on radar screens. There are a variety of codes that can be used, and they are typically assigned by an ATC facility. Each code has a distinct meaning and is utilized for various kinds of aviation activities.

The number of codes that are available is limited. However they are divided into various groups based on their intended usage. For instance an a mode C transponder is able to only utilize the primary and secondary codes (2000, 7000, and 7500). There are also non discrete codes that are used in emergency situations. These are used when the ATC can't determine the pilot's call number or the aircraft's location.

Transponders utilize radio frequency communication to send a unique identification code and other information to radars. There are three RF communication modes such as mode A, mod S, and mode C. The transponder can send different data formats to radars, based on the mode. These include identification codes as well as aircraft location and pressure altitude.

Mode C transponders transmit the callsign of the pilot as well. They are typically used for IFR flights or higher altitude flights. The ident button on these transponders is typically referred to as the "squawk" button. When the pilot presses squawk ATC radar picks it up and displays the information on the screen.

Chips with EEPROM

EEPROM chips are a type of memory that is able to store data even when power is turned off. They are a great option for devices that have to store data that must be retrieved at some point in the future. These chips are used in remote keyless systems and smart cards. They can be programmed to perform different functions, including keeping configurations or parameters. They are useful to developers since they can be reprogrammed by the machine without removing them. They can be read by electricity, however their retention time is limited.

Unlike flash memory EEPROMs can erase many times without losing data. EEPROM chips are made of field effect transistors and what is known as a floating gate. When voltage is applied, electrons become trapped in the gates, and the presence or absence of these particles equate to information. The chip is reprogrammable using a variety methods depending on its structure and state. Some EEPROMs can be byte- or bit-addressable. Other require a complete block of data to be written.
